China
2026
- GOVERNMENT
- communist state
- CONSTITUTION
- December 4, 1982, amended several times, last in 2004.
- LEGAL SYSTEM
- based on civil law, of Soviet derivation and derived from the legal principles of the continental civil code
- LEGISLATIVE SYSTEM
- unicameral, National People's Congress (Quanguo Renmin Daibiao Dahui)
- JUDICIAL SYSTEM
- Supreme People's Court, judges appointed by the National People's Congress; local people's courts and special people's courts
RELIGIONS
Buddhists 18.2%, Christians 5.1%, Muslims 1.8%, others 0.7%, unspecified 52.2%
